转玉米PEPC基因水稻的形态和光合酶活性变化  

Morphology and Photosynthetic Enzyme Activity of Maize PEPC Transgenic Rice

摘  要:以稳定的转PEPC基因水稻和未转PEPC基因水稻为供试材料,对其外形和光合酶活性进行测定。结果表明,与未转PEPC基因水稻相比,转PEPC基因水稻株高增加、茎秆变粗、叶片变宽、根系发达,光合酶活性增加,且产量构成因素均增加。The agronomic traits and photosynthetic enzymes activity were studied in maize PEPC transgenic rice and the un transformed rice. The results showed that the plant height was higher, the stalk was stronger, the leaf was wider, the root system was more exuberant than that of the untranformed rice. The photosynthetic enzyme activity was increased and the yield com ponents were improved in PEPC transgenic rice.
